Job Description Summary

This role supports financial and workforce planning activities across the Consumer Lending business, with a focus on data analysis, reporting, and operational execution.

About this opportunity

Become part of a new and exciting team dedicated to shaping the future of Consumer Lending.

This role supports financial and workforce planning activities across the Consumer Lending business, with a focus on data analysis, reporting, and operational execution. You’ll work closely with the rest of the Finance & Workforce Planning team to ensure accurate data insights and reporting that enable informed decision-making and strategic alignment.

What will I be doing?
  • Create, maintain and update workforce data reporting and dashboards using tools such as Power BI, which will enable regular CL finance and workforce governance forums.
  • Assist in financial planning cycles for CL business areas, including FTE tracking and cost reporting.
  • Support recruitment governance processes and ensure data accuracy in workforce systems.
  • Collaborate with Finance and People teams to monitor workforce trends.

What you’ll need
  • Strong analytical skills with experience in data reporting and visualisation.
  • Proficiency in Power BI and other reporting tools (e.g., Excel, Workday, Oracle).
  • Ability to interpret workforce and financial data and present findings clearly.
  • Strong attention to detail and organisational skills.
  • Comfortable working in a hybrid environment and collaborating across teams.
Desirable Experience
  • Experience in financial services or regulated industries.
  • Exposure to strategic planning cycles (e.g., 4YOP, 6YOP).
  • Understanding of job architecture, skills taxonomy, or talent analytics.
